let me start this off by saying, i am having fun. i get to do what i love, meet a ton of good people, a few weird-beards and a handful of bad apples, but hey, every day is a new adventure. and in the most simplest words, thats what tour is, every day a new adventure.
some days i wake up on a couch or a floor or in a clean hotel or a filthy one. its something ive been doing on and off for over a decade in one form or another. no matter how many times i hear, "oh, you're still doing THAT?!?" i never get tired of it. sure, ill complain about certain aspects here and there, but in the end, if i didnt love it, i wouldnt do it.

that being said, touring is not getting any easier. one would think that with the paths that have been blazed along the way by forefathers, the advent of the internet and a community (or "scene") that is growing in popularity and acceptance that shit would be simple. A to B to C to D. in some aspects, it has gotten easier. instead of depending on lazy or shifty promoters to get out there and do their damn jobs, YOU can now get online and promote more effectively with a blast of myspace bulletins rather than designing flyers, paying to get them printed then going out and hanging them in stores and at shows. kind of a bum out for purists but shit, its a hell of a lot easier, quicker and cheaper. but the one thing that has fucked touring more than any changing trend, is the economy.

i was told by a civilian friend just before i began my pre-sale for my new book to not expect to sell as many as i had before. i instantly thought this was just some hater comment and i snipped back with, "why would you say that?" she said, "no, no offense. its just that the economy is effecting everyone."
i hung up the phone and thought, well, it might effect your business but i highly doubt its going to effect MY book sales. but... it did.
now, you can say well maybe you're falling off, chris, or maybe the bands you like are just putting out shitty records, or maybe people just dont like art anymore. but im sure you know a band or some kind of artist out there... ask them how "business" is going. see, when money is tight, the first things to get "cut", are the expendables; shows, cds, manicures, books, lapdances and art sales.
i have some friends. some are in bands, some that promote, run clubs, design shirts, record bands, print shirts, and write for magazines. some you may have heard of, most, not. every single last one of them have seen falling ticket sales, declining music sales and have taken hits in merch sales.
its not an easy time for artists.

the last time i did a US tour, gas was half the price it is now. that means, if i want to drive in a tiny little 4 cylinder car from chicago to NYC and back, it will cost me $300 in gas, plus shitty hotel if i cant find a place to crash. so when i coast into your town on my tour, it is costing me literally HUNDREDS of dollars for me to just stand in front of you. im not looking for a pity party or a pat on the back, but remember that when you see a little band in front of you on a stage. see, me, i just roll in, open my suitcase, sell some books and roll out. bands, on the other hand, have to carry a bunch of dudes, equipment, merch, set up, tune, play and HOPE someone buys their shit.
wondering why those little bands you love arent coming to your town? well, because no one is showing up. and when no one shows up, no one pays to get in and in turn, no one buys things.

YOU are directly responsible for a band or an artist or this community to thrive and succeed. these things you love, whether it is a painting, a band or ahem, an author... can not survive without your support. if an artist you love has played a meaningful role in your life; a song or an image or a word that has affected your life in a significant and positive way, it would be an awesome gesture if you went out and supported. even if you cant afford to buy things, to just show up and stand there is sometimes enough to make someone smile. just to know that there are still people out there standing by artists in tough times, it makes the drive to the next city that much easier. and please dont think that all people are assholes and take your support for granted. for every douchebag who believe in their own "fame" and trashes a backstage dressing room, there are 4 others that talk about how awesome it was that you knew all the words or took the time after the show to come up to us and tell us that you think what we do is cool.

so for those of you who have come out on this tour, thank you. i make a point to stick around every night and talk to everyone who is willing to talk to me. some nights im tired. some nights im cranky. some nights im hungry. but after ive done my 90 minutes and hugged all the people i can hug, i ALWAYS get back in the car and say, "well, i had fun."
because that IS what it is all about.
sure, the bills need to get paid and the gas tank need to stay filled but you know what, i wouldnt do this if i wasnt absolutely in love with what i do.
they say, "do what you love and the money will follow."

but they never say how long it will take.
